Headless Drupal for Multi-Platform Content Delivery

Headless Drupal allows content to be managed centrally while being delivered to websites, mobile apps, digital kiosks, and IoT devices via REST APIs or GraphQL. This architecture supports personalized, dynamic, and consistent experiences across platforms.
